But not sure I would say the bubble has popped, but it's definitely deflated. It was bound to happen eventually. No genre stays on top. And ya gotta figure End Game was a great jumping off point for the mcu.

But outside of that..


Releasing way too much mid to junk for too long, that can't be overlooked by long term build up like the infinity saga.

Oversaturation.. the disney shows should have been fewer and waaaaay higher quality.



Folk still gonna go to the movies, but they wanna see quality at this point.

I blame the MCU's recent downward trajectory on the fact that they're requiring MCU movie fans, to watch every MCU Disney+ show to understand future films. They should treat Disney+ shows like how most DLCs are in gaming or Anime movies based on an Anime series. Most shyt that happens in DLCs don't carry on to the next mainline game. Ms. Marvel's origin should've been included in Cap Marvel 2 instead of giving her a solo series, then putting her as a major supporting character in Cap Marvel 2.
